Product Management Root Cause Analysis Question: Investigating mobile app user retention decline for an e-learning platform

Introduction

Great Learning's mobile app user retention rate decline from 80% to 60% over the past 6 weeks is a critical issue that demands immediate attention. This significant drop in retention could have far-reaching consequences for user engagement, revenue, and overall product success. To address this problem, I'll employ a systematic approach to identify, validate, and resolve the root cause while considering both short-term fixes and long-term strategic implications.

Framework overview

This analysis follows a structured approach covering issue identification, hypothesis generation, validation, and solution development.

Step 1

Clarifying Questions (3 minutes)

  • Looking at the timing, I'm thinking there might have been a recent app update. Has there been any significant changes or updates to the app in the last 6-8 weeks?

Why it matters: Recent changes could directly impact user experience and retention. Expected answer: Yes, there was an update 7 weeks ago. Impact on approach: If confirmed, we'd focus on analyzing the changes in that update.

  • Considering user segments, I'm curious about the retention patterns. Are we seeing a uniform decline across all user segments, or is it more pronounced in specific groups?

Why it matters: This helps identify if the issue is global or segment-specific. Expected answer: The decline is more significant among newer users. Impact on approach: We'd prioritize onboarding and new user experience in our analysis.

  • Given the nature of e-learning, I'm wondering about course completion rates. Have there been any changes in course completion rates during this period?

Why it matters: Course completion is often linked to retention in e-learning platforms. Expected answer: Course completion rates have remained stable. Impact on approach: We'd look beyond content quality to other factors affecting retention.

  • Thinking about external factors, has there been any significant change in marketing strategies or user acquisition channels in the past 2-3 months?

Why it matters: Changes in user acquisition can affect the quality of new users and their likelihood to retain. Expected answer: No major changes in marketing or acquisition strategies. Impact on approach: We'd focus more on product-related issues rather than user quality.
